 As we know Tor Hidden Services have very serious usability issues from the
 end-user perspective, when used for the Web.

 This is mostly due to two factors:
 - Connection Setup time (it may take 15-40 seconds)
 - Overall round trip latency (even 3-5 seconds)

 While RTT latency can be mitigated with an appropriate intelligent uses of
 Javascript client-side programming, the connection setup time cannot be
 easily fixed by a Website owner.

 High connection setup time does provide what is known as "White page
 effect", so that the end-user sit in front of an empty Browser page that
 simply "does nothing" until the TorHS is reached.

 This provide a serious issue in accessibility and usability of TorHS.

 The proposed workaround in this ticket is to introduce a Comfort loader in
 TBB when connecting to a Tor Hidden Service.

 The loader should be designer in a way to provide the end-user an
 effective and very usable progress on the connection progress while trying
 to reach the Tor Hidden Services.

 That way the end-user will not "close the browser" because "it does not
 load" but will wait the time required to load the Tor Hidden Service.
